The course has been designed to equip policy makers, planner and managers of health care financing (HCF) schemes in Pakistan and other territories. It will address the knowledge gaps between contemporary concepts and their practical implications, and opportunities and challenges to existing and HCF schemes. The course will also provide essential knowledge for applying appropriate tools essential for planning and management of schemes that could lead to achieving universal health coverage.
